Abstract

An interactive database object representation is created based on a source database object representation. The source database object representation may include a first plurality of graphical elements that are each associated with a respective database object field. The interactive database object representation may include a second plurality of graphical elements that are each associated with a respective database object field. Each of the database object fields may be associated with a database object definition within a database. The interactive database object representation facilitates the display and editing of data associated with an instance of the database object.

Claims (35)

1. A method comprising:

receiving at a communications interface a plurality of representation configuration messages identifying a source database object representation, the source database object representation including a first plurality of graphical elements that are each associated with a respective database object field, the source database object representation facilitating the display and editing of data associated with one or more instances of one or more database objects stored in a database, the database being accessible via an on-demand computing services environment configured to provide computing services to a plurality of organizations via the internet, the source database object representation being common to the plurality of organizations;

creating a first interactive database object representation via a processor based on the source database object representation and a first one of the representation configuration messages, the first interactive database object representation including a second plurality of graphical elements that are each associated with a respective database object field, the first interactive database object representation being customized for a first one of the plurality of organizations;

creating a second interactive database object representation via the processor based on the source database object representation and a second one of the representation configuration messages, the second interactive database object representation including a third plurality of graphical elements that are each associated with a respective database object field, the second interactive database object representation being customized for a second one of the plurality of organizations; and

publishing the first and second interactive database object representations to a storage medium for transmission upon request to client machines via a network, each of the respective database object fields being associated with a respective database object definition within the database, the second plurality of graphical elements being different than the third plurality of graphical elements, the first and second interactive database object representations facilitating the display and editing of data associated with the one or more instances of the one or more database objects.

2. The method recited in claim 1 , wherein creating the first interactive database object representation comprises:

identifying a designated one of the database object fields as being frequently edited and selecting the designated database object field for inclusion in the first interactive database object representation.

3. The method recited in claim 1 , wherein creating the first interactive database object representation comprises:

identifying a designated one of the database object fields as being frequently edited and selecting the designated database object field for location in a visually prominent position within the first interactive database object representation.

4. The method recited in claim 1 , wherein creating the first interactive database object representation comprises:

identifying a designated database object field as being infrequently edited and selecting the designated database object field for exclusion from the first interactive database object representation.

5. The method recited in claim 1 , wherein a first one of the configuration message includes layout information indicating a graphical location for a designated one of the graphical elements.

6. The method recited in claim 1 , wherein a first one of the configuration message includes field selection information identifying one or more of the graphical elements for inclusion in the first interactive database object representation.

The method recited in claim 1 , wherein a first one of the configuration message includes grouping information, the grouping information identifying a subset of the graphical elements for inclusion in a designated group, the subset of the graphical elements being included in a shared area of the first interactive database object representation.

8. The method recited in claim 1 , wherein the database is a multi-tenant database shared by two or more of the plurality of organizations.

9. The method recited in claim 1 , wherein the database stores customer relations management information for the plurality of organizations, each organization having associated therewith a respective plurality of customers.

10. The method recited in claim 1 , wherein publishing the first interactive database object representation involves formatting the first interactive database object for each of a plurality of transmission formats, each transmission format designated a respective screen resolution.
